Board and batten installation services involve attaching vertical wooden or fiber cement panels to the exterior or interior walls of a property, creating a distinctive, textured look. This technique typically features wide boards separated by narrower strips called battens, which cover the seams and provide a clean, finished appearance. The process may include preparing the wall surface, measuring and cutting panels to size, and securely fastening each piece to ensure durability and visual appeal. Skilled contractors often customize the design to match architectural styles and personal preferences, resulting in a versatile siding or wall treatment.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for board and batten installation typically ranges from $2 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of wood or siding chosen. Higher-end materials like cedar or composite can increase the overall expense.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on material preferences.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ing board and batten usually fall between $4 and $10 per square foot. The total price depends on the complexity of the project and the height of the walls. Contact local service providers for accurate quotes tailored to specific project sizes.
Project Size Impact - Larger projects, such as entire home exteriors, tend to have a lower cost per square foot compared to smaller, detailed installations. For example, a full home siding might cost $5,000 to $15,000 overall, while smaller accent walls could be less than $1,000. Local pros can assess project scope to give precise estimates.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include surface preparation, removal of existing siding, or finishing touches,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These costs vary based on site conditions and specific project requirements. Contact local contractors for comprehensive cost assessments.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is board and batten siding? Board and batten siding is a type of exterior cladding that features wide vertical boards with narrower strips, called battens, covering the seams for a distinctive look.
How long does a typical installation take? The duration of a board and batten installation varies based on the size of the project and the condition of the existing surface, so local contractors can provide specific timelines.
Can board and batten be installed on any building? Yes, board and batten siding can be applied to various types of structures, including homes, sheds, and other outbuildings, by qualified service providers.
What materials are commonly used for board and batten siding? Popular materials include wood, fiber cement, and vinyl, with local pros able to recommend options suited to specific needs and preferences.
Is maintenance required for board and batten siding? Maintenance needs depend on the material used; some may require regular painting or sealing, which local siding specialists can advise on.
